This dude on youtube does great NFL breakdowns and just put up a video on the topic of Russ Wilson the Seahawks O-line.


He breaks down every sack so far this season and I mostly felt the same way he does after 2 games.

1) The o-line already looks better than last year. Not saying much, but they're not getting blown up on every play. Most of the trouble has come from Von Miller and Khalil Mack going against Ifedi. Also, they haven't had all the starters play together in a real game yet.

2) Russ held the ball way too long in the Bears game and about half of the sacks were on him. Something was definitely off in that game, but shit happens. I don't expect that to continue.
